Output e24040409074b133927c4f45bf7b1f552be4cb2c0ce3ecaa4e35ef4830ecfd4f:6

value
1074235
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d8af587c29b65b92acdfffda82a3490a1348793 OP_EQUAL
address
3QodM8BKuqDv42ssfTreHuSxjNd7q4fsj4
transaction
e24040409074b133927c4f45bf7b1f552be4cb2c0ce3ecaa4e35ef4830ecfd4f
confirmations
264304
spent
true